The Spinout Dilemma: From the Laboratory to Commercial Reality
Why do so many university spinouts struggle to get off the ground?
First, consider the mindset shift. A post-doctoral researcher knows how to write peer-reviewed papers and manage public grants. Pitching to a room full of private angel investors is a totally different game. Private angels do not care about academic citations; they care about intellectual property protection, market size, burn rates, and execution speed.
Second, campus commercialisation teams are often stretched thin. A single licensing officer might be responsible for evaluating dozens of patents across life sciences, advanced engineering, and software. They might even hire venture associates to conduct due diligence, liaise with alumni investor syndicates, and source early deals. While these university programmes provide a critical starting ground, they frequently lack the direct distribution networks needed to fill an entire pre-seed or seed funding round.
Third, traditional venture capital firms often arrive too late. Institutional VCs want to see established commercial traction, signed customer contracts, and predictable revenue. A deep-tech university spinout, on the other hand, might still need twelve months of lab validation before it can ship a commercial product. Tax Efficiency: The True Engine of UK Seed Capital
In the UK, early-stage investing does not rely on blind luck. We have two of the world’s most generous tax relief schemes: the Seed Enterprise Investment Scheme (SEIS) and the Enterprise Investment Scheme (EIS).
For an angel investor looking at risky university research, these government incentives change the whole equation. They slash downside risk while keeping the upside intact.
How SEIS De-Risks Campus Startups
SEIS is designed specifically for early-stage companies trying to get off the ground.
- 50% Income Tax Relief: An investor can write off half of their investment against their income tax bill for the current or previous tax year.
- Capital Gains Exemption: Any profit made on the shares after holding them for three years is entirely free from Capital Gains Tax (CGT).
- Loss Relief: If the high-tech company fails, the investor can claim loss relief against their income tax or capital gains, reducing the net loss to pennies on the pound.

Scaling Up With EIS
Once a spinout matures past the initial £250,000 SEIS threshold, it steps into EIS territory. EIS allows companies to raise up to £5 million per year (or £10 million for knowledge-intensive companies, which many university spinouts are) with a 30% income tax relief for backers.

The Role of Accountants in De-Risking Deals
Behind every successful university spinout, you will usually find a sensible accountant.
Academic founders are rarely financial experts. They need professional guidance on share structures, advance assurance from HM Revenue & Customs (HMRC), and compliance documentation. If a company messes up its SEIS or EIS paperwork, investors lose their tax relief, which can easily turn into an administrative disaster.

How Angels Can Curate and Evaluate Campus Ventures
If you are an individual angel investor, how do you sort through technical spinouts without having a PhD in biomedical engineering or materials science?
You do not need to understand every line of code or chemical reaction to spot a viable business model. You just need a structured evaluation framework:
- Clear Intellectual Property: Does the spinout actually own the underlying technology, or does the university hold restrictive licensing terms? Ensure the licensing agreement grants clear commercial rights.
- A Balanced Team: A world-class researcher needs a commercially driven co-founder. Look for teams that pair technical experts with people who know how to sell.
- HMRC Advance Assurance: Never invest in an early-stage UK venture without checking if they have advance assurance for SEIS or EIS. It gives you official confirmation that your investment will qualify for tax reliefs.
- Sensible Runway: Seed capital should give the spinout at least 12 to 18 months of runway to hit clear commercial milestones.
